Austin Commercial

As one of the most diversified builders in the U.S., Austin Commercial is nationally recognized for their commitment in Safety, Diversity & Inclusion, and Community Involvement. Austin Commercial’s Houston office has pledged to give back to their community specifically to College of the Mainland’s Promise Program. Not only have they pledged to make education possible for first time college students, they have asked their subcontractors to also join in on their efforts. The current subcontractors that have joined in and have contributed to COM’s Promise Program are Mitchell Chuoke, Way Engineering, MGC, Broome, Marek, NCS, Steel Fab, and WW Bartlett.

COM Foundation has currently received $36,000 from Austin Commercial and their subcontractors and also received an additional $35,500 from them in 2020.

Mitchell Chuoke Jr. Plumbing Program

The family and friends of Mitchell Chuoke Jr. gathered with COM administration to unveil its new plumbing certificate training program during a special ceremony for the Mitchell Chuoke Jr. Plumbing Program on Wednesday, November 29.

Consulado General de México en Houston

COM Foundation attended a signing ceremony, where María Elena Orantes from the Consulado General de México en Houston presented a gift of $9,000 towards IME Becas – Mexican Consulate Scholarship funds.
